Barech
(About pronunciation)
 


ALL: [12] How can I repay the LORD for all his goodness to me? [13] I will lift up the cup of salvation and call on the name of the LORD. [14] I will fulfill my vows to the LORD in the presence of all his people. (Psalm 116:12-14)

LEADER: Let us fill our cups for the third time this evening. (Lifting the cup) This is the Cup of Redemption, symbolizing the blood of the Passover Lamb. It was the cup "after supper", which Yeshua identified himself -- "This cup is the new covenant in my blood, which is poured out for you." (Luke 22:20)

ALL: Ba-rukh A-tah A-do-nai E-lo-hey-nu Me-lekh ha-'o-lam bo-rey pri ha-ga-fen. Blesssed are you, O Lord our God, Ruler of the Universe, who created the fruit of the vine.

(Drink the third cup of wine.)

LEADER: (Lifting the extra cup for Elijah) The theme of this part of the Haggadah before the meal was the redemption of the Israelites from Egypt. In keeping with tradition, we now move to the Messianic redemption. We open the door, indicating our readiness to receive the Prophet Elijah, herald of the Messiah. We must also now open our hearts to the truth.

(Have a child open the door.)   (The cup set out only for Elijah, sometimes called "the fifth cup", is not drunk.)

ALL: "See, I will send you the prophet Elijah before that great and dreadful day of the LORD comes." (Malachi 4:5)

LEADER: Elijah was taken up by a great whirlwind in a chariot of fire. We wait for him today to announce the second coming of our Messiah, Son of David.

READER: Before the birth of John the Baptizer, an angel of the Lord said, "And he will go on before the Lord, in the spirit and power of Elijah, to turn the hearts of the fathers to their children and the disobedient to the wisdom of the righteous--to make ready a people prepared for the Lord." (Luke 1:17)

READER: Later, Yeshua spoke of John, "And if you are willing to accept it, he is the Elijah who was to come." (Matthew 11:14)

READER: It was this same John who saw Yeshua and declared, "Look, the Lamb of God, who takes away the sin of the world!" (John 1:29)

LEADER: Let us fill our cups, the Cup of Praise and give thanks to God!

ALL: Ba-rukh A-tah A-do-nai E-lo-he-ynu Me-lekh ha-'o-lam bo-rey pri ha-ga-fen. Blesssed are you, O Lord our God, Ruler of the Universe, who created the fruit of the vine.

(Drink the fourth cup of wine.)
